Output e76a6f82056ac08aef18cb4e4ed62d7306d0b415014adf10421296b176e60c9a:1

value
108374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 827881e2f44d83feb45a11061a23c9a1ab6656f2 OP_EQUAL
address
3Dat8Upi3CwE63FMF2cjQmGptyLykN7yNd
transaction
e76a6f82056ac08aef18cb4e4ed62d7306d0b415014adf10421296b176e60c9a
spent
true